//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end Real cash, boosting your places, and you may a sensible danger of providing family your earnings – Dallas Area Municipal Authority

Real cash, boosting your places, and you may a sensible danger of providing family your earnings

This will help to all of us recommend safe and legitimate casinos on the internet to your group

Immediately after completing this, profiles can request a detachment on the web site, and keep maintaining the earnings

Even though the simple truth is that we now have rationally an effective and you will promotions available to choose from, that it mainly begins with once you understand your self. Remember that these incentives tend to element large rollover criteria than just incentives due to deposit money. This type of also provides generally succeed the fresh new players to register and you may receive a great few spins to your selected slot game. You simply can’t beat wagering conditions, but you can do them of the going for incentives having realistic rollover conditions. When the things from the terms and conditions isn’t clear, get in touch with the fresh casino’s customer support before you opt inside the.

Wagering conditions is problems that call for participants to bet a designated matter several times to withdraw added bonus financing. Make sure you feedback the brand new conditions and terms, because wagering conditions will apply. Self-exclusion applications are also available to limit usage of betting venues and internet while the a type of help. Chasing after losses often leads to help you more significant monetary troubles; it’s informed to adhere to a predetermined budget. In charge gambling emphasizes remaining betting enjoyable and you will in this private handle because of the means restrictions on time and cash. Expertise and you will evaluating the newest fairness away from words is key to and make the most out of your own gambling enterprise incentives.

This site songs the fresh new crypto casinos running genuine no-deposit bonuses, from zero-deposit 100 % free spins so you’re able to quick 100 % free-crypto potato chips, alongside the deposit-suits invited also offers really worth saying once you MarathonBet create better up. Simple fact is that lower-chance treatment for test a website’s video game, payment rate, and you can screen, but it’s perhaps not free bucks. Including, click less than to view the exclusive no-deposit bonus password regarding Cat Local casino.

The best payment casinos feature video game which have RTP data regarding doing 99%, for example Ugga Bugga and Publication off 99. You can also seek all of them in the new expectations of free incentives, huge jackpots, and no requirements, however, there are specific factors to consider. Of a lot bonuses which you can come across from the an internet gambling establishment is certainly going from the this type of legislation, particularly put fits. Its not all name will appear on the bonus, but it’s essential to look out for just how much you would like so you can choice and exactly how this can change the number you could potentially win. Favor a trusted online casino from your listing that provides the brand new best local casino bonuses.

As opposed to requiring a discount password, Fans enables you to sign-up as a consequence of a proven connect, put and you may wager $10, and allege a high-volume added bonus spins package for the a featured slot. Which structure is the best for users who would like to sample the new system with a reduced initial partnership, because the added bonus remains the same it doesn’t matter if your deposit $5 otherwise $1,000. That is down for those who already plan to enjoy slots, however it will get harder should your common games contribute reduced towards betting. Constantly guarantee the particular contribution prices on your own market’s terms and you will criteria prior to a deposit.

For the Gambling establishment Expert, there are incentive also offers out of just about all web based casinos and you may explore our very own analysis to determine of those offered by reliable online casinos. Having fun with a complicated comment strategy, our dedicated casino review cluster calculates for each casino’s Safeguards Directory. All the that’s left is for one see your preferred, signup, and commence reaping the fresh new benefits of one’s online casino bonus today! The incentive gambling enterprise we recommend could have been thoroughly vetted and you will examined by our expert cluster, and is working legitimately towards you.

Handmade cards like Charge and you may Charge card are widely recognized, but it’s value discussing one charge card withdrawals are quicker unusual, so you may must prefer a new commission strategy. Really casinos on the internet publish a list of restricted otherwise excluded game close to the bonus conditions and terms web page, very participants can easily see hence headings qualify. While this type of also offers feature stricter conditions that might possibly be harder to pay off, they’re able to nevertheless be enticing because they allows you to play rather than risking their money.